Supporting the Conditions for Collaboration: Cultivating Excellence in Teams is designed specifically for school building leaders, district administrators, and instructional coaches. This Impact Institute focuses on the critical elements of building and sustaining collaborative environments within educational settings. Participants will delve into effective strategies for recalibrating Professional Learning Communities (PLCs), nurturing a culture of ongoing professional development, and fostering team effectiveness. Through interactive discussions and practical workshops, leaders will learn how to create conditions that enhance collaboration and drive collective success.

Learning Objectives:

  • Develop and sustain a professional learning culture that promotes continuous improvement and excellence.
  • Utilize leadership skills to foster an environment of collaboration and support among educational teams.
  • Implement strategies to strengthen and recalibrate PLCs to ensure they are effective and goal-oriented.

Session Topics:

 

 

 

  • October: Multigenerational Teams in Schools
  • November: Belonging and Engagement
  • December:  Clarity for Effective Teams
